WebSep 7, 2024 · Roughly speaking, the VA disability dependent parent program for one parent is about $50 per month extra for a veteran with a 30% disability rating. With a VA disability rating of 100%, a veteran all by themselves can get $3,621.95. If that same veteran has two dependent parents, they’ll get $3,946.09 per month. WebDec 2, 2024 · Any income you have (earned income like wages or unearned income like gifts) over $914 will reduce your benefit. But Social Security doesn't count over half of the income you receive from work. In 2024, for example, if you make $625 per month and you live on your own, your SSI benefit would be $644 per month. To qualify for continuing Medicaid coverage, a person must: Have been eligible for an SSI cash payment for at least 1 month; Still meet the disability requirement; and. Still meet all other non-disability SSI requirements; and.
